In the Matter of GEOVANY S. and Others, Children Alleged to be Neglected. GEOVANY S., et al., Appellants, ADMINISTRATION FOR CHILDREN'S SERVICES, Respondent, MARTIN R., Respondent.

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of New York, First Department.

Decided October 20, 2016.


The appellant children are not aggrieved by the finding against respondent that he derivatively neglected them (see Matter of Desiree C., 7 A.D.3d 522, 523 [2d Dept 2004]).
